Srimad-Bhagavatam: Canto 10 - Chapter 1 - Verse 30


Sanskrit:

विन्द्यानुविन्द्यावावन्त्यौ दुर्योधनवशानुगौ ।स्वयंवरे स्वभगिनीं कृष्णे सक्तां न्यषेधताम् ॥ ३० ॥

ITRANS:

vindyānuvindyāv āvantyauduryodhana-vaśānugausvayaṁvare sva-bhaginīṁkṛṣṇe saktāṁ nyaṣedhatām

Translation:

Vindya and Anuvindya, who shared the throne of Avantī, were followers of Duryodhana’s. When the time came for their sister [Mitravindā] to select her husband in the svayaṁvara ceremony, they forbade her to choose Kṛṣṇa, although she was attracted to Him.

Purport:

The feelings of enmity between the Kurus and the Pāṇḍavas were so strong that Mitravindā’s brothers, out of friendship for Duryodhana, forbade the young maiden to accept Kṛṣṇa as her husband.
